What businesses operate in this ZIP?
Census Bureau data shows 145 business establishments in ZIP 10111, employing approximately 3,889 people with a combined annual payroll of $1,206,679,000.
145
Businesses
3,889
Employees
$1.2B
Annual Payroll
12
Industry Sectors
| Industry | Establishments | % of Total |
|---|---|---|
| Finance and insurance | 39 | 26.9% |
| Professional, scientific, and technical services | 32 | 22.1% |
| Health care and social assistance | 19 | 13.1% |
| Real estate and rental and leasing | 11 | 7.6% |
| Other services (except public administration) | 8 | 5.5% |
| Information | 6 | 4.1% |
| Wholesale trade | 5 | 3.5% |
| Arts, entertainment, and recreation | 5 | 3.5% |
| Accommodation and food services | 5 | 3.5% |
| Retail trade | 4 | 2.8% |
| Management of companies and enterprises | 4 | 2.8% |
| Administrative and support and waste management and remediation services | 4 | 2.8% |
Source: U.S. Census Bureau, ZIP Code Business Patterns (ZBP), 2023. Employment figures may include noise for disclosure avoidance.
